DEVELOPMENT OF UKRAINE’S RELATIONS WITH GLOBAL FOOD SECURITY CONTRIBUTORS IN THE MIDDLE EAST AND AFRICA

In Africa, after the start of the full-scale Russian invasion of Ukraine, they are increasingly aware of their dependence on Ukrainian grain supplies. Some governments of African countries realize that the cause of the food crisis in the world is Russia's actions. Systematic diplomatic work in Africa in opposition to Russian influence in the region lays the foundation for further cooperation, for which the creation of platforms for dialogue is necessary.

The Centre for Global Studies "Strategy XXI" presents to your attention the research "DEVELOPMENT OF UKRAINE’S RELATIONS WITH GLOBAL FOOD SECURITY CONTRIBUTORS IN THE MIDDLE EAST AND AFRICA," written within the framework of the project "Strengthening analytical decision-making capabilities in the field of foreign policy with the help of civil society," which is implemented by the Center for International Security with the support of the Konrad Adenauer Foundation Representation in Ukraine in 2022-2023.

The research was first published on the analytical platform of the Project. 

Authors:  Mykhailo Gonchar, Oksana Ishchuk.
